A detailed analysis of the Raman spectra in superconducting boron doped nanocrystalline diamond

Abstract

The light scattering properties of superconducting (Tc=3.8 K) heavily boron doped nanocrystalline diamond has been investigated by Raman spectroscopy using visible excitations. Fano type interference of the zone-center phonon line and the electronic continuum was identified. Lineshape analysis reveals Fano lineshapes with a significant asymmetry (q=-2). An anomalous wavelength dependence and small value of the Raman scattering amplitude is observed in agreement with previous studies.
